Design and Display: Simple and Functional

The Samsung Galaxy A02 64GB has a simple and functional design that prioritizes practicality over aesthetics. It comes in four colors: Black, Blue, Gray, and Red. The back cover is made of plastic with a matte finish that resists fingerprints and smudges. The camera module is located on the top left corner and protrudes slightly, but not too much to affect the phone's stability when placed on a flat surface. The power and volume buttons are on the right side, while the SIM tray and microSD card slot are on the left side.

The display of the Samsung Galaxy A02 64GB is a 6.5-inch PLS IPS panel with a resolution of 720 x 1600 pixels, which translates to a pixel density of 270 PPI. While this is not the sharpest or brightest display on the market, it is more than sufficient for everyday use, such as browsing the web, watching videos, or texting. The colors are accurate, and the viewing angles are decent. There is a waterdrop notch on the top center that houses the front-facing camera, which has a 5 MP sensor.

Performance and Software: Basic but Reliable

The Samsung Galaxy A02 64GB is powered by a Qualcomm Snapdragon 450 chipset, which is an octa-core processor with a clock speed of up to 1.8 GHz. It is paired with 3GB of RAM and 64GB of internal storage, which can be expanded up to 1TB via a dedicated microSD card slot. While this is not the most powerful or efficient configuration, it is still capable of handling most tasks, such as social media, email, or light gaming, without lag or stutter.

The software of the Samsung Galaxy A02 64GB is based on Android 10 with One UI 2.5, which is Samsung's custom skin for its devices. The interface is clean, intuitive, and easy to navigate. There are some useful features, such as Dark Mode, Game Launcher, or Edge Panels, that enhance the user experience. However, there are also some bloatware and ads that might annoy some users. Fortunately, most of them can be disabled or uninstalled.

Camera and Battery: Adequate and Long-Lasting

The Samsung Galaxy A02 64GB has a dual-camera setup on the back, which consists of a 13 MP main sensor and a 2 MP depth sensor. The main sensor has an aperture of f/1.9, which allows for decent low-light performance. The depth sensor is used for portrait mode and bokeh effect. While the camera quality is not exceptional, it is adequate for casual photography, such as landscapes, portraits, or food. There are some shooting modes, such as Panorama, Pro, or Beauty, that provide some flexibility and creativity.


The battery of the Samsung Galaxy A02 64GB is a non-removable Li-Po 5000 mAh, which is one of the largest in its class. It can last up to two days on a single charge, depending on the usage pattern. There is no fast charging or wireless charging, but the phone comes with a 7.75W charger that can refill the battery in about two hours.
